Transaction 2581d1cc98a19d187b26fb52bcc67d1b78fd05bcd534c08e434368f48331841e

116 Input
2 Outputs
  • 2581d1cc98a19d187b26fb52bcc67d1b78fd05bcd534c08e434368f48331841e:0
  • value  1383836843
    address  384mpLQgnuKCis4rA1CbKPTvn4Wms5Fa1c
  • 2581d1cc98a19d187b26fb52bcc67d1b78fd05bcd534c08e434368f48331841e:1
  • value  1055303
    address  1PxQMh5GpcXwQtCaDqXRj6TiAxs72EskfY